An apology letter is a physical document or email that acknowledges a mistake, expresses regret and asks for the recipient's forgiveness or patience. These letters create a physical or digital record of you admitting to and attempting to rectify a mistake or failure.

To write an apology letter, you'll need to address your error early in the letter, acknowledge the other party's hurt feelings, and accept full responsibility for your part in the matter. In many cases, you'll also need to offer a solution that will fix any underlying issues related to the original problem.

1. State the intention of the letter. It's good to start by letting the intended persons know the letter is an apology note. This gives them a chance to focus as they try to understand your side of the story. You can write something like: 'Kindly accept this apology letter for my mistake.' An apology letter is a written communication that expresses remorse, regret, and a sincere desire to make amends for a mistake, offense, or wrongdoing. It is a formal way of acknowledging and accepting responsibility for one's actions and the impact they have had on others.

A key component of a good apology is expressing genuine regret for your actions and acknowledging the impact of the hurt you caused.

Express regret. Clearly admit the mistake. Briefly explain what happened. Understand the customer's goals. Repair the wrongdoing. Ask the customer for feedback. Follow up if necessary. Don't: Be vague about what happened. Make excuses and blame the customer.
